Statement from Governor David Y. Ige on President's Remarks about Charlottesville

Statement

Date: Aug. 15, 2017
Location: Honolulu, HI

The president has abandoned any pretense of standing up for American values or the moral authority that defines the United States.

The racism and bigotry that he defended today goes against every value that makes me proud to be an American citizen and governor of the State of Hawai"i -- the place that President John F. Kennedy once said represents all that we are, and all that we hope to be.
